By Patrick Bernadeau For Your Voice News & Views MARTIN COUNTY — South Florida is becoming a lacrosse region. The sport is predominately played in the Northeast, but its popularity has spread throughout the state, particularly on the Treasure Coast. Many schools have added lacrosse programs, including Martin County High School. The boys’ lacrosse team is in the middle of its fourth season. That might not seem like long to build a program, but the Tigers have not taken baby steps over that period of time. In their first season, Martin County only won once in 13 games. Engineer builds gardens, one seed at a time By Shelley Koppel Staff writer PALM CITY — Tom Wiegerink is a modern-day Johnny Appleseed. The graduate of the U.S. Merchant Marine Academy is an estimator for an asphalt company from Monday to Friday. He also helps out with security at the Lyric Theatre. On the weekends, he tends to Victory Garden International, an organization he has founded. His goal is to teach families and individuals to grow their own food gardens, collect seeds and replant
